Campus Life

10

  • Syracuse University has a total of 2 campuses, Main Campus and South Campus. Main Campus is the one where most of the lectures are held and the South Campus is mostly for accommodations and sports.
  • All the necessary facilities are available on campus, such as a sports centre, gym, library, medical facilities, and many more.
  • All the festivals are celebrated here, including international festivals such as Diwali and Eid.
  • Syracuse University has a football stadium called JMA Dome, which hosts many football games that are popular among the local people here.

Accommodation

Off Campus
10

  • I surfed the internet to find accommodations in the vicinity of the college. There are plenty of websites that give you information about houses in Syracuse.
  • The monthly rent is $600, excluding utilities. The utilities cost around $100 per month.
  • I started looking for houses in June, due to which there were not many options left, as many students had booked the better houses and I had to settle for a house far away from the college.
  • I would say find a house that is closer to the university, as if you miss a bus, you can also walk to the college.
  • For the first year my house was 30 minutes away from the college, but now I have moved much closer and it is about 10 minutes away.

Campus Life

10

  • My college has one main campus in Syracuse, NY, with great facilities like a library, sports areas, and a health center.
  • Popular events include the International Festival, Spring Fest, and Career Fair. Sports events are held at the JWA Dome, and there are many clubs like the Data Science Society and Women in Tech, plus cultural celebrations like Diwali and Holi.

Accommodation

Off Campus
10

  • I chose off-campus accommodation, found through Syracuse Quality Living, Zillow and whatsapp groups. Rent was around $600, including utilities.
  • A challenge was understanding lease agreements, so I recommend starting the search early and joining housing groups on whatsapp or Telegram.
  • My place is 20 minutes from campus, and many Indian students stay in areas like University Hill or Westcott.

Campus Life

10

SU allowed me to embrace my student life all over, once again. From weekend hiking to midnight events called Orange After Dark, from rock climbing to sustainability clubs, I got to fulfill many activities on my bucket list as a student. The university has a club for book readers, sustainability, coders, dancers and many more. Don't like any of these? You have a chance to create your own club! SU makes it all easy for creative students. The campus has a silent library and an active library. The entire campus has a high-speed wifi facility. It also has various sports grounds both indoor and outdoor. I am pretty sure SU has so much to uncover in a span of 2 years.

Accommodation

Off Campus
8

There are rental agencies like SQL, University Hill Apartments, Orange Housing etc., that can help you find your new home. If you are to sign a lease, you shall pay a deposit that costs around $450-$600. Anything above that is overpriced. The rent also varies from $350-$600 per room, including/ excluding utilities like electricity, gas, water and wifi.Each room is for one individual. If you are willing to share, you must have the landlord's written consent. Most of the houses are located near bus stops. The transportation is free if the student's one of the destinations is university. Otherwise, Centro will charge you just 1$ per ride.
